How Reliable is the Fiat Ulysse?

Based on 121,138 MOT tests across 11,094 vehicles.

65.8%
Pass Rate
7,481
Miles/Year
31
Year Lifespan
11,094
On UK Roads

Top MOT Failure Points

T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m 7,292
Windscreen wiper does not clear the windscreen effectively 5,107
position lamp(s) not working 4,401
Parking brake: efficiency below requirements 4,220
Stop lamp not working 4,057

PY53 MKD is a 2004 Fiat Ulysse in Grey with a 1,997c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 15 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 60%.

Across all 2004 Fiat Ulysse models, the average MOT pass rate is 67.2% with a typical mileage of 83,084 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a Fiat Ulysse f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 7,292 recorded failures. If you're considering buying PY53 MKD,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Fiat Ulysse typically stays on UK roads for around 31 years. At 22 years old, this Fiat Ulysse is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
